Softball Defeats Loyola to End Homestand

Christina Toniolo Throws a Complete Game Five-Hitter

CHICAGO—The UIC softball team ended its five-game homestand with a win over Loyola Wednesday night, 3-2.

COMMENT FROM HEAD COACH LYNN CURYLO
"Really excited for the entire team," Curylo said. "We had some young players really step it up, including Jojo Santiago at second base. Our defense was fantastic today. I am really excited for the way that they competed, 1-7. Most of all, we were happy to get Christina (Toniolo) that win."


 
COMMENT FROM SENIOR CHRISTINA TONIOLO
"That was a complete team win," Toniolo said. "I could not have done it without the defense behind me. They made some amazing plays. I know I had a rough start in the beginning but knowing that my defense had my back behind me really helped me get into my zone."

 
  • In her 18th start of the season, senior Christina Toniolo was lights out after a tough first inning. After allowing three hits in the first inning, she only allowed two more hits for the remainder of the game. She pitched 7.0 innings, striking out two and walking one.
  • The Flames got on the board after a double from sophomore Larissa Ortiz scored senior Carlee Jo Clark for her first RBI of the season.
  • Strong defensive play behind Toniolo worked in the Flames favor, including two big diving plays from junior Anna Walker and sophomore Jojo Santiago to end the top of the fourth inning.
  • The Flames took the lead when a flyball from Walker was dropped by a Loyola outfielder that scored freshman Tess Altevers-Harris and Gianna Richy.
